• ベストアンサー

2つの条件を満たすものを計上する数式を教えて下さい。

2つの条件を満たすものを計上する数式を教えて下さい。 (例) A   B    男   22    男   55    女   18    女   44     男   19    女   20 上記のような表があるとします。 男の最高年齢、男の最低年齢、女の最高年齢、女の最低年齢を表示させるにはどのような数式を組めばよいのでしょうか。 宜しくお願いいたします。

質問者が選んだベストアンサー

  • ベストアンサー
  • keithin
  • ベストアンサー率66% (5278/7941)
回答No.1

=MAX(IF(A1:A6="男",B1:B6)) を記入してコントロールキーとシフトキーを押しながらEnterで入力。 =MIN(IF(A1:A6="男",B1:B6)) を記入して以下同文。 =MAX(IF(A1:A6="女",B1:B6)) =MIN(IF(A1:A6="女",B1:B6))

kkksk
質問者

お礼

お礼が遅くなりすみませんでした。 解決できました。 ありがとうございました。

その他の回答 (2)

  • mt2008
  • ベストアンサー率52% (885/1701)
回答No.3

配列式を使わない方法を 男の最年長 =SUMPRODUCT(MAX((A1:A6="男")*(B1:B6))) 男の最年少 =SUMPRODUCT(MIN((B1:B6)+(A1:A6<>"男")*MAX(B1:B6))) 女性の分は、上記式の「男」を「女」に変更してください。

kkksk
質問者

お礼

お礼が遅くなりすみませんでした。 解決できました。 ありがとうございました。

noname#204879
noname#204879
回答No.2

外国の方でしょうか、「計上する」は日本語として変です。それはさておき、添付図を参照ください。 E2: {=MAX((A$1:A$10=D2)*(B$1:B$10))} F2: {=MIN(IF(A$1:A$10<>D2,"",($A$1:$A$10=$D2)*($B$1:$B$10)))} 【蛇足説明】何れも配列数式です。

kkksk
質問者

お礼

お礼が遅くなりすみませんでした。 解決できました。 ありがとうございました。

関連するQ&A